Sun in Castro, Chile

All you need to know about the sun in Castro, Chile.

The Sun rises at 07:30 and sets at 20:49. These times are essential for planning outdoor activities, photography, or just enjoying nature.

The golden hour is the period of soft, warm light perfect for photography and occurs shortly after sunrise and just before sunset. In Castro, the golden hour starts at 07:12 and ends at 08:07 in the morning and then again at 20:11 in the evening, ending at 21:07.

Civil twilight is the first and last phase of twilight. In the morning, civil dawn begins at 07:00, marking the time when there's enough light for most outdoor activities. In the evening, civil dusk happens at 21:18, right after sunset at 20:49.

Nautical twilight is the period when the Sun is 6-12 degrees below the horizon, commonly used by sailors to navigate at sea. In Castro, nautical dawn starts at 06:25 and nautical dusk occurs at 21:53.

Astronomical twilight occurs when the Sun is 12-18 degrees below the horizon, and the sky is dark enough for astronomers to observe faint celestial objects. Astronomical dawn in Castro starts at 05:48, while astronomical dusk ends at 22:30.
